THE LONDON STEREOSCOPIC COMPANY avail themselves of this opportunity to submit the following series of Selections, which comprise everything that can be desired by those desirious of possessing a collection of these exquisite works of Art.

FIRST SELECTION.

A beautifully-finished Stereoscope, with all the recent improvements, mounted on an elegant engine-turned stand, and ornamental base, with a choice collection of albumen and collodion binocular views, from Padua, Milan, Venice, Pisa, Florence, the Rhine, Switzerland, Pompeii, &c., also celebrated works of Art from the Paris Exhibition and Crystal Palace at Sydenham, together with a varied amusing collection of "Wilkie"-like photographs, embracing almost every variety of human life, with a polished box, suitable for any nobleman or gentleman's drawing-room table. The box, arranged to contain the instrument and pictures, with crest engraved on the same if required, 20 Guineas.

SECOND SELECTION.

A collection, embracing all the preceding subjects, but proportionably decreased in number, with an elegant mahogany Stereoscope and stand, and box for slides, 10 Guineas.

THIRD SELECTION.

An elegant selection from the above, with mahogany Stereoscope and box, without stand, 5 Guineas.

The above will be carefully packed and forwarded on receipt of remittance or check, stating which Selection is preferred.

Selections, with Instrument, for 21s. can be made if desired.

a Stop screw, by which the instrument is set to any convenient height. b Hinge joint, on which the instrument is moved to any required angle.

c Adjusting pulley to regulate colour and light.

d The Colour reflector from which tints, as of Moonlight, Sunrise, Midday, and Sunset, can be reflected on transparent pictures.

e

The eye pieces in which the optical arrangements are placed, and adjusted to variations

in focal distance, in the different conditions of sight.
